use crate::{
program::{
dispatch_market::load_with_dispatch_mut, loaders::DepositContext, token_utils::try_deposit,
MarketHeader, PhoenixError, PhoenixMarketContext, PhoenixVaultContext,
},
quantities::{BaseLots, QuoteLots, WrapperU64},
};
use borsh::{BorshDeserialize, BorshSerialize};
use solana_program::{account_info::AccountInfo, entrypoint::ProgramResult, pubkey::Pubkey};
use std::mem::size_of;
#[derive(BorshDeserialize, BorshSerialize, Clone)]
pub struct DepositParams {
pub quote_lots_to_deposit: u64,
pub base_lots_to_deposit: u64,
}
pub(crate) fn process_deposit_funds<'a, 'info>(
_program_id: &Pubkey,
market_context: &PhoenixMarketContext<'a, 'info>,
accounts: &'a [AccountInfo<'info>],
data: &[u8],
) -> ProgramResult {
let DepositContext {
vault_context:
PhoenixVaultContext {
base_account,
quote_account,
base_vault,
quote_vault,
token_program,
},
..
} = DepositContext::load(market_context, accounts)?;
let DepositParams {
quote_lots_to_deposit,
base_lots_to_deposit,
} = DepositParams::try_from_slice(data)?;
let quote_lots = QuoteLots::new(quote_lots_to_deposit);
let base_lots = BaseLots::new(base_lots_to_deposit);
let PhoenixMarketContext {
market_info,
signer: trader,
} = market_context;
{
let market_bytes = &mut market_info.try_borrow_mut_data()?[size_of::<MarketHeader>()..];
let market = load_with_dispatch_mut(&market_info.size_params, market_bytes)?.inner;
market
.get_or_register_trader(trader.key)
.ok_or(PhoenixError::TraderNotFound)?;
let trader_state = market
.get_trader_state_mut(trader.key)
.ok_or(PhoenixError::TraderNotFound)?;
trader_state.deposit_free_base_lots(base_lots);
trader_state.deposit_free_quote_lots(quote_lots);
}
let header = market_info.get_header()?;
try_deposit(
token_program.as_ref(),
quote_account,
quote_vault,
base_account,
base_vault,
quote_lots * header.get_quote_lot_size(),
base_lots * header.get_base_lot_size(),
trader,
)?;
Ok(())
}
